Question: What exactly does enterprise customer service automation mean?

Enterprise customer service automation refers to using software systems to automatically handle repetitive tasks such as customer service reception, issue assignment, answering common questions, and collecting customer information. It does not mean completely unattended operation; rather, it frees human agents from simple Q&A to focus on complex needs. For example, when a visitor enters the website, the system can automatically pop up a greeting, push frequently asked questions, and assign an agent or trigger an AI response based on visitor behavior.

For new websites with unstable initial traffic and limited manpower, introducing automation ensures that every inquiry receives a timely response, preventing customer loss due to unavailable agents.

Why Do Enterprises Need Customer Service Automation?

Question: Since the website already has contact information, why add automated customer service?

There are three direct reasons:

  1. Response speed determines conversion rates: Visitors have limited patience on websites. If no one responds within 30 seconds, most will leave. Automated customer service can achieve sub-second response times.
  2. Leads are less likely to be missed: Traditional messages or emails are often overlooked or delayed. Automated systems can proactively collect visitor information and even notify businesses via WeChat after capturing leads, ensuring no lead is lost.
  3. Reduces labor costs: New websites have limited traffic initially. Hiring a dedicated agent is costly and underutilized. Automated systems can handle multiple inquiries simultaneously, and AI-assisted replies reduce repetitive manual work.

Common Features of Enterprise Customer Service Automation

Question: What features does a typical enterprise customer service automation system include?

Below are common feature modules and their benefits:

Feature ModuleDescriptionValue for New Websites
Visitor Auto-IdentificationTags visitors based on IP, source, pages viewed, etc.Helps quickly understand visitor origin and intent
AI Auto-ReplyAutomatically answers common questions based on a knowledge base24/7 availability, reduces missed inquiries
Intelligent Agent RoutingDistributes conversations based on skills, load, or random rulesImproves internal collaboration efficiency
Proactive Chat InvitationPops up invitations based on visitor behaviorIncreases proactive lead capture opportunities
Lead Capture and RetentionAutomatically collects visitor information and stores it in the backendFacilitates follow-up
Chat History and AnalyticsRecords all conversations and provides reportsEnables service optimization through review
Mobile ManagementSupports receiving messages and replying via mobile devicesSuitable for flexible work in SMEs

Basic Deployment Process for Enterprise Customer Service Automation

Question: How do I configure enterprise customer service automation step by step after launching a new website?

The process is straightforward and generally involves the following steps:

  1. Choose a System: Select a suitable customer service system based on budget and feature requirements.   2. Register and Obtain Code: Create an account in the system backend and generate a JavaScript code snippet.
  3. Embed into the Website: Paste the code into the <head> or <body> section of your website pages. The customer service icon typically appears within minutes.
  4. Configure Basic Settings: Set up the AI knowledge base, automatic greetings, routing rules, proactive invitation conditions, etc.
  5. Test and Launch: Simulate visitor access to check if conversations are properly assigned and recorded, then officially launch.
  6. Continuous Optimization: Adjust auto-reply content, invitation timing, etc., based on reception data.

Frequently Asked Questions

Will enterprise customer service automation make customers think we're unprofessional?

No. The key is proper use. Automation handles standardized questions and initial reception, while complex issues can be seamlessly transferred to human agents. If AI replies are accurate and transfers are timely, customers actually perceive faster response and higher efficiency.

Is automated customer service necessary for a new website with very low traffic?

Yes. Even if you only have a few visitors a day, each could be a potential customer. An automated system ensures you never miss an inquiry, and many systems are pay-as-you-go with very low costs.

Do I need technical staff to deploy enterprise customer service automation?

Most systems only require copying and pasting a code snippet, so no technical expertise is needed. The backend configuration interface is visual and can be handled by regular operations staff.
